### Step 5: Migrate to the RestockRoute planner API

The legacy Cartwheel restock scheduler shuts down at the end of this cycle. Plugins must now submit machine inventories to the RestockRoute planner, which returns route batches instead of per-machine jobs. Update your polling interval to at least five minutes, since plans are recomputed hourly. After updating your client library, configure it with the values listed below.

settings of hawif-haweg:
[casax]
team = zordor
access_code = ac_120661
owner = julath.joreth
host = casax.nelvrolabs.local
port = 9000
peer = lamix.orvexnet.local
salt = 8ebf1d72
pin = 4107

## Zero-downtime schema migrations (Tidemark)

Quick refresher for review: Tidemark migrations run expand-then-contract, so old and new code always see a compatible schema. No table locks longer than 2s — the migrator aborts otherwise, which is the safety property you care about. Audit logging captures every DDL statement. The migrator's guardrails are all driven by the settings shown below.

service settings:
ralael:
  pin: 7453
  tenant: zorath
  seal: seal_087806e4
  metrics_host: metrics.ralael.paliqworks.example
  standby_team: fraath
  escalation: praok-istiel
  nonce: 10e083

**Night Access — Temporary Site (Harwick Annex)**

While the main Delmore Building is being renovated, night shift folks should use the Harwick Annex entrance on the east side, past the loading ramp. The regular lobby is closed after 19:00, so don't bother knocking. The annex door has a keypad instead of the usual reader — a bit clunky, but it works. Use the code below to get in.

door code, tajof-kageg: bdg-QVDCE-3